Extractive Metallurgy of Copper

Mark E. Schlesinger, Matthew J. King

Abstract

Language:

This book provides a comprehensive overview of copper extractive metallurgy, detailing the processes, technologies, and best practices involved in copper production. The objective of this fifth edition is to update the existing literature, reflecting advancements in research and technology over the past decade while enhancing the applicability of the content to both academia and industry professionals. The methodology encompasses a thorough review of historical and contemporary extraction methods, combined with empirical case studies and statistical analysis to assess their effectiveness and economic viability. Results indicate significant developments in the efficiency of copper extraction techniques, particularly through innovation in pyrometallurgy and hydrometallurgy, alongside an increased emphasis on environmental considerations and sustainability. The book serves as an essential resource for engineers, researchers, and students to deepen their understanding of copper metallurgy and its implications for future resource management.
